如何理解GUI MAP及WINRUNNER
GUI MAP 中的MAP 是什么?WINRUNNER录制完脚本,回放脚本就能发现功能错误吗?WINRUNNER究竟是如何测试功能的?????迷惑啊WINRUNNER又不了解业务需求,怎么测试功能啊?不明白?求教 winrunner自动化测试本身就是要判断被测试的application是否如你所期望的结果.winrunner自己不会在乎什么是success什么是fail,是需要你去写的.
转flower 贴
录制脚本仅仅是winrunner实现自动化测试的一个步骤而已.要把你的测试思想融入脚本中,即,测什么,预期结果是什么.这种测试思路的实现要靠自己去写.
建议你看一下本论坛精华贴的winrunner资料. when WR runs tests,it simulates a human user by moving the mouse cursor over
the application ,clicking GUI objects and entering keyboard input.Like a human user,winrunner must learn the GUI of an application in order to work with it.
这是WR用户手册中的原话,可以意简而赅的解释了WR与GUI MAP之间的关系,挺简单的,不用翻译吧,总觉得翻译过来的东西很多都变味道了。 gui map相当于一个索引文件
它可以帮助wr快速定位软件,对象等的位置
wr没有toolbal该如何,请帮忙呀?
求教我安装了wr7.0版本,可按装平台是日文我看不懂。我按装wr为何没有toolbal栏,我看应该在右面出现这一栏的呀。该如何加进来呢。还有这个wr倒底如何使用的呢。用户手册我也看不懂。寻求测试java的工具
请问测试java使用哪些工具比较好呢? 录制的脚本中对软件中对象的操作,都是用的gui map中对应对象的逻辑名称。当回放脚本的时候,通过逻辑名称在gui_active_window中根据gui map找对应的gui对象,然后根据对象的物理描述在软件中定位对应的gui对象,并做相应的操作。 GUI map是WR和windows操作系统之之间交流的媒介,具体的说是WR 和application之间的媒介,app中的对象是通过GUI map识别的,WR回放时要在GUI map里找到对象.
所以脚本在回放时,脚本里用到的对象都应该包含在GUI map file 里```` 我的WinRunner是7.6的,英文版的,我还有7.0的中文使用说明书
页:
[1]